JOB SUMMARY

Qualifications and ExperienceAdmission to the Roll of advocates in Kenya with 2 to 5 years post admission experience in a busy law firm in Kenya.Admitted to practice as a patent agent by the Kenya Industrial Property Institute.An active practicing certificate by the Law Society of Kenya and the Kenya Industrial Property Institute.Experience/ training in data protection and privacy law.Knowledge, skills, and abilitiesAttention to detail.Proficiency with MS Office package including MS PowerPoint, MS Word, MS Excel and MS Teams at an intermediate level.Excellent verbal and written communication skills.Self-starter with ambition, adaptability, and resilience.Ability to deliver within set deadlines.Proactive – takes initiative.Good work ethic.Excellent problem-solving skills.

RESPONSIBILITIES

1.Legal services and support to clientsCarrying out IP availability searches and advising clients on the availability and registrability of proposed IP.Prosecuting applications for registration of client's intellectual property assets, at appropriate registries in Kenya, Africa Regional Intellectual Property Organization (ARIPO), and the World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O).Supporting and coordinating patent drafting work for various clients.Drafting, reviewing and offering advice to clients on the development, licensing, assignment and exploitation of various types of IP assets.Offering advice to clients on IP rights infringement.Preparing pleadings, prosecuting and appearing in formal hearings in relation to trademark opposition, expungement or infringement proceedings and patent, utility model and industrial design infringement or revocation proceedings before the Registrar of Trademarks, Industrial Property Tribunal or the High Court as the case may be.Advising and representing clients in relation to the enforcement of their IP rights against counterfeit products from third parties at the Anti-counterfeit Authority and in the High Court.Attending to the recordal of IP rights with the Anti-counterfeit Authority.Advising and assisting clients with domain name "rescue" against malicious practices such as cybersquatting and typo squatting.Advising and supporting clients on the implementation of Data Protection Act 2019 and the regulations thereof.Drafting, reviewing and offering advice to clients on data protection documentation such as privacy notices, privacy policies, retention schedules and data processing agreements.Conducting data protection impact assessments and legal compliance audits and reporting on the same.Conducting data protection law training for clientsAdvising clients on regulatory issues within the telecommunications sector.Drafting and reviewing various agreements in relation to the telecommunications sector.2.Financial and Practice ManagementActively tracking and meeting of monthly budget as set by team leader.Achieving the set billable hours.Ensuring daily recording of billable and unbillable time.Ensuring narrations are detailed and appropriate with respect to billing and invoicing of clients.Complying with billing requirements including following up on invoices and debtors.Maintaining an efficient diary management system thereby ensuring timeous attention to matters and effective reporting to clients and team leader.3.Client ManagementAttending consultations with clients and with team leader.Agreeing on deadlines with team leader and/or client (where relevant) and ensuring deadlines are met and expectations are managed by reporting progress to team leader and client.Consistently delivering high quality work products in keeping with the standards set by the firm.Establishing strong relationships with existing clients by delivering on expectations and anticipating their immediate and future needs.4. Profile BuildingActively promote the profile of the firm by participation in internal and external activities such as conferences, seminars, and other industry events.Writing of articles for internal and external publication under the guidance of the team leader.Actively participate in the integration and induction of juniors into practice areas by being available to answer queries or provide guidance on team practices and processes.
